If you are looking for specific examples of dehumanizing effects of technology, here are a few common examples to consider:

1. Social media addiction: Technology, particularly social media platforms, can lead to addictive behaviors that detach individuals from real-life relationships and human interactions.

2. Cyberbullying: The anonymity provided by technology can encourage dehumanizing behaviors, resulting in cyberbullying, harassment, and emotional harm to individuals.

3. Automation and job displacement: While automation and technology advancements have brought numerous benefits, they can also lead to job loss and the devaluation of certain professions, rendering certain skills and human efforts less valuable.

4. Virtual reality and desensitization: The use of virtual reality technology, particularly in gaming or entertainment, can desensitize individuals to violent or harmful acts, blurring the boundaries between fantasy and the real world.

These are just a few examples, and there are undoubtedly more instances where technology can have dehumanizing effects. It's important to critically assess the impact of technology on society and consider both its benefits and potential drawbacks.
